
Applications are open now for FISD Insight, a comprehensive, behind-the-scenes look at Frisco ISD operations. Members of each FISD Insight class come away with a complete understanding of the District, from academics and fine arts to transportation and technology and more. They will hear from department leaders as well as current Frisco ISD students, and have a chance to ask questions. Classes, which are held once or twice a month, will be hosted at various District facilities.
Membership: Applicants must live within Frisco ISD boundaries, and must not be prior participants. Only one adult per household.
Cost: $20, collected at the first class

Three Frisco ISD schools were recognized at the August School Board meeting for their generous donations to Frisco Family Services! Over 43,000 pounds of food representing over 36,000 meals were donated across all Frisco ISD campuses last school year, with Wakeland High School (7,050 pounds), Isbell Elementary School (2,095 pounds) and McSpedden Elementary School (1,834 pounds) as the top donors.

The Frisco ISD Book Bus wrapped up a busy summer schedule this month, bringing literacy fun to every corner of the District starting just days after its June completion. To give a sense of the impact, the Library and Technology Services Department shared a few impressive numbers:
1,322 - Books given away to children
100 - Miles traveled to book bus stops
14 - Stops made this summer

Congratulations to Frisco ISD high school art students and teachers on an incredible showing at the state Visual Art Scholastic Event in April! Of the 68 pieces Frisco ISD sent to the state competition, nine students won Gold Seals and 60 earned medals. Students earning Gold Seals represent the top 0.5% of the total entries and the top 5% of state-qualifying pieces. Wow! See a slideshow of the Gold Seal and medal winners.
